Output 2efaa6250b31d405a95285e592367502bf1d753b561835902aedcad742c24bae:1

value
976722
script pubkey
OP_0 OP_PUSHBYTES_20 868fa58769060e551c9f43e9fee260ff282153c9
address
ltc1qs686tpmfqc8928ylg05lacnqlu5zz57f3l2fnm
transaction
2efaa6250b31d405a95285e592367502bf1d753b561835902aedcad742c24bae
spent
true